Conversion Formula for Hectometer to Barleycorn
The formula of conversion of Hectometer to Barleycorn is very simple. To convert Hectometer to Barleycorn, we can use this simple formula:
1 Hectometer = 11,810.9771221373 Barleycorn
1 Barleycorn = 0.000084667 Hectometer
One Hectometer is equal to 11,810.9771221373 Barleycorn. So, we need to multiply the number of Hectometer by 11,810.9771221373 to get the no of Barleycorn. This formula helps when we need to change the measurements from Hectometer to Barleycorn

Details for Hectometer (Large-Scale Metric)
Introduction : The hectometer represents one hundred meters, primarily used in European land measurement and large-scale mapping. While not common in daily use, it serves as a practical unit for surveying and geographical measurements between the meter and kilometer scales.
History & Origin : Developed as part of the original metric decimal system. Saw widespread use in 19th century European cadastral surveys. The prefix 'hecto-' comes from the Greek 'hekaton' meaning hundred, consistent with other metric units like hectare.
Current Use : Used in some European country-side surveying and large property measurements. Appears on historical boundary markers and some topographic maps. The hectometer post (100m markers) can still be found along certain European canals and railways.
Details for Barleycorn (Shoe Sizing)
Introduction : The barleycorn equals 1/3 inch, the foundation of English shoe sizing where each full size represents one barleycorn difference in length. This ancient grain-based measurement survives in modern footwear standards.
History & Origin : Originated in 14th century England when King Edward II declared the inch should equal 'three grains of barley, dry and round.' The barleycorn became official for shoe sizing in 1324, creating the first standardized sizing system.
Current Use : Still used in UK and US shoe sizing - one size difference equals 1 barleycorn (1/3 inch) in length. Also used in hat sizing. The term appears in alcohol measurements (e.g., whiskey strength).
